WebbRegularly Try Difficult Things. It increases your self-esteem. This makes your spirit, or will, stronger and more inflexible. So you begin to form the belief “I can handle anything.”. Successfully overcoming stressful moments is what builds self-confidence and makes you feel invulnerable. Webb13 aug. 2024 · See, emotional stability is not about ignoring or suppressing your emotions. Your emotions are valid – positive or negative, they are telling you something valuable. Instead, emotional stability is more about being able to understand your emotions and feel them, without letting them take over.
